How to Quickly Fix Rundll32 Error

Many computer users get the infamous RUNDLL32 error eventually. A random pop up appears saying something like “the specified module could not be found” or “the application failed to initialize properly”. These types of messages are the tell tale sign of a RUNDLL32 error. If you have ever wondered what a RUNDLL32 error means, why it happens, and how to repair it, the answers are not as complex as you think.

rundll_errorRUNDLL is actually a system process that maintains the speed and efficiency of a computer. It is a DLL file in the Window’s registry that allows a computer to store and retrieve information.

A computer’s registry runs the system but it can also get corrupted causing errors such as the Rundll32 error. These errors are very common because all computers eventually accumulate left over information in their registry that is not a functioning part of any program.

When you install new programs, remove old programs, or modify programs on your computer small bits of information are left behind in the registry. If the registry is not properly maintained it becomes filled with redundant and corrupted information which causes a RUNDLL error when the computer comes across this erroneous information. The computer can have a hard time finding the information it needs to make programs function properly because the program may point to information that is corrupted. When a computer cannot find the information it needs in the registry a RUNDLL32 error is generated.

A RUNDLL32 error can cause lots of problems. Error messages that pop up at different times are at least annoying and also decrease your CPU performance. These errors cause your computer to freeze, crash and can even cause the infamous “blue screen of death.” Your computer may also run slow because of a RUNDLL32 error. Programs may not function properly or run at all because your computer cannot find the necessary files need to operate it.
